Who we are and what we do?
iCAN support is delivered through a range of service across North Wales, which can be easily accessed, without the need for a GP referral. This includes:
Felin Fach manage two specialist programmes – ICAN and Enfys Alice.
As an ICAN Hub we support vulnerable adults, people in crisis or those who struggle to face life’s challenges, which in turn is having a negative effect on their emotional health and wellbeing. We can also support you if you are caring for or worried about someone else who is struggling due to life issues, poor physical health, social problems, debt, tenancies or substance abuse. Enfys Alice
The Enfys Alice service supports individuals who have been bereaved or affected by suicide or suspected suicide across North Wales. For more information please click the link above or email enfysalice@felin-fach.co.uk
